I woke up the next morning, feeling refreshed and ready to start the new day. Classes started in a few days, and I still had to buy all my books and decide if I was going to major in something. What, I had no clue. Jenna was still sleeping peacefully as I got dressed and went downstairs to find the cafeteria. I assembled a breakfast of toast and jam before having a seat in the mostly empty room. I saw Vic and Erin at one of the tables with a few other what I presumed were seniors, and Alan and a heavily tanned male with long brown hair walking into the joint. They loaded up their own trays with food and Alan, spotting me, hurried over. I blinked at Alan as he sat down. Why would he come over here?

'Hi Alan.' I said politely, giving him a warm smile that didn't reach my eyes. His friend glanced between us uncertainly.

'Hi Jessica.' Alan smiled grimly back. 'Jessica, this is my roommate Phil. Phil, this is Jessica,' he paused almost unnoticeably before continuing, 'an old friend.'

'Nice to meet you, Phil.' I said, shaking his outstretched hand. 'And we're not friends. Not even old. He dated my best friend and she now has trust issues.' I stated bluntly, letting my inner bitch shine through. He had to know what he was getting into and who Alan really was.,
But in reality, I only tacked on, 'We're not that old of friends, Alan. We only really met each other senior year.'

'It feels like forever though.' Alan smiled.

'What are you majoring in?' Phil asked, diffusing the subtle tension that had arisen between us.

'Undecided. What about you two?' I went back to my toast, wishing I had gotten a drink of juice too.

'Undecided.' Phil said, grinning.

'Bio chemistry as a major and I'm minoring in music, obviously.'

'I think Diana's a music major. Or literature. I'm not sure.' I said smoothly, trying to cause Alan as much discomfort as possible. Once again, Phil cut in before Alan could answer.

'I don't know why you'd want to major in English. Isn't it doing the same thing we've done for the past six years? Reading and analyzing books?' Phil started eating his cereal, the loud crunch following his words.

'Yeah, maybe. I have no interest in literature though.' I went back to my toast, and yet another silence ensued. I got up as soon as I had finished breakfast, giving the guys a quick wave. I walked back out into the sunshine, heading for the dorm. I was going to see if Diana wanted to do anything today, or I was going to buy my books by myself. She had to get up, at the very least. As I did, a familiar-looking lanky male almost bumped into me.

'Andy,' I said, blinking to rid myself of the small daydream that had distorted my vision.

'Are we still up for tonight?' He asked, hands on my shoulders, steadying me. I looked up at Andy, his infectious grin overcoming his face as he looked down at me.

'Of course.'

'See you, then!' Andy checked to make sure I wasn't about to collapse and then went off on his own. I entered the dorm and went upstairs, first to my room to check Jenna was up as it was nearly nine and, seeing she was, went over to Diana's.

I knocked on her door, and her roommate opened it up.

'Hi, I'm Jessica -' I started before the brunette cut me off.

'Yeah, yeah. Diana said you might be over.' She put a hand up and then turned to the room. 'Diana!' She turned back to me. 'I'm Tay, by the way. Well, Taylor, but I prefer Tay.' I nodded. This girl talked even more than me. Tay sighed, turning back to her room. 'Diana!'

Diana stumbled to the door, one eye shut and her hair piled on her head, in an incredibly messy bun. She had on a loose, knitted, boat neck jumper, which had slipped to the side and was showing her shoulder and black bra strap. Track suit pants covered her lower half and she groaned at me. 'Really?' She said, turning around and motioning with her hand for me to come inside. Jenna sighed and shut the door behind me, crossing her arms and shifting all her weight to one foot as we watched Diana retrieve her clothes.

'Is she always this grumpy in the morning?' Tay asked, looking up at me. Tay was clearly dressed, in khaki shorts and a white button up with no sleeves. She was barefoot though, and her hair was tumbling down her shoulders.

'Not usually.'

'Oh, good. I was almost ready to throttle her this morning. She wouldn't even contemplate getting up.' Tay said bluntly. 'I'm starving, so I'm off to eat.' She turned, opened the door and was gone. I stared at Diana with a disdainful look on my face, which she ignored.

'Do you mind? I'm getting dressed here.' I shook my head with the hint of a smile on my face.
